#5045f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5045f5 is composed of 31.4% red, 27.1%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.3%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 243.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.8% and a lightness of 61.6%. #5045f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#a08aff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#6633ff.

Shades and Tints of #5045f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#eeedf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#5045f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9998a2 is the less saturated color, while #493dfd is the most saturated one.
